Pumpkins come in all sorts of sizes and shapes along with varieties. You can use pumpkins grown for carving for  your pumpkin pie, but it is greater to make use of a pumpkin which is grown for eating. Pie pumpkins are smaller, sweeter, much less grainy textured pumpkins than the usual jack-o-lantern types.




Pie pumpkins are small, generally only 6 inches in diameter. You can commonly obtain about a couple of or 3 cups or puree per pumpkin. The puree could be frozen in order that it is possible to use it later in the season.
